Popular Nollywood actor cum movie producer, Afeez Owo, has reacted to a public apology of his colleague, Yemi Solade, for assaulting him at a movie set. Naija News recalls that Solade had, during an interview, tendered a public apology to Afeez Owo for slapping him on a movie set. Recounting the incident, Solade said he became infuriated at Afeez, the production manager at the movie set, for making a false accusation against him, which resulted in a slap. The camp of Oyo State Governor, Seyi Makinde, has declared that the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) is on course to liberate itself from what it described as “satanic infiltrations” with the forthcoming national convention. The response came after loyalists of the Minister of the Federal Capital Territory, Nyesom Wike, under the banner of Eminent Leaders and Concerned Stakeholders of the PDP, warned that the convention would be “invalid” if their conditions were ignored. The Chairman of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) National Convention Committee and Governor of Adamawa State, Ahmadu Fintiri, has assured members that the November convention will be transparent and credible, insisting that no amount of pressure from within or outside the party will derail the process. Speaking during the Committee’s inauguration on Tuesday, Fintiri said, “I will not place our relationships above this party. I will deliver on my assignment. The Director of News at Arise Television, Sumner Sambo, has suggested why President Bola Tinubu has not appointed ambassadors upon assumption of office for over two years. Naija News reports that Sambo, during an interview on Arise Television on Tuesday, suggested that Tinubu believes the wage bill is too high. According to him,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s has reiterated that the country lacks finances, stressing that embassies, high commissions, and other places are actually being challenged with funding issues. Wild rumours about the health of United States President, Donald Trump, dominated online platforms last week, with some users even claiming the 79-year-old leader had died. From manipulated photos to out-of-context images, the falsehoods trended widely, generating over 104,000 mentions of the hashtag #TrumpDead on 𝕏 (formerly Twitter), reaching more than 35 million views, according to misinformation watchdog, NewsGuard. The Federal Government has disclosed that the cause of last week’s Abuja-Kaduna train derailment will be made public within 23 days. The Nigerian Safety Investigation Bureau (NSIB) confirmed it has commenced an independent probe into the incident, which occurred at Asham Train Station around 11:07 a.m. on August 26, 2025. The ill-fated passenger service, coded AK1, departed Idu Station in Abuja at 9:45 a.m. with 583 passengers and crew on board.
